How they compare
Madagascar currently reports 22.5% against 3.0% in Southern Africa, a difference of 19.5%.
That makes Madagascar's figure about 7.5 times Southern Africa's.
Across all 24 years both countries report, Madagascar has been ahead every year.
Madagascar ranks 26th and Southern Africa ranks 26th of 203 countries.
Madagascar has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Madagascar | Southern Africa |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 30.1% | 2.7% | 27.4% | Madagascar |
| 2010s | 26.1% | 2.4% | 23.7% | Madagascar |
| 2020s | 22.7% | 2.9% | 19.9% | Madagascar |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
